
Advance Technology Security Specialist-Law Enforcement
Salary Range $62,712.00 to $109,592.00 Salary varies depending on location
Duties The Advanced Technology Security Specialist (LE) candidate will conduct facility security assessments, enforcement and intelligence reporting and technical analysis of building systems technology.

You qualify for this position at the GS-11 level because You have a combination of the graduate level education and specialized experience as described in "A" and "B" above which can be combined to meet 100 percent of the requirement. If your education is currently described in quarter hours, convert the quarter hours into semester hours by multiplying the quarter hours by the fraction 2/3rds. To calculate the percentage of qualifying graduate education, first take the number of semester hours or equivalent earned towards a graduate degree, in excess of 36 semester hours, and divide by 18 semester hours or equivalent. Then take number the number of months experience and divide by 12 months. Add the percentages together. The total must equal at least 100 percent to qualify using this option.
Certifications: Network +, Security+, and Certified Ethical Hacker certifications are desired, but not required. Employees will be required to obtain at least one certification within the first year of employment.
